Understanding the Medication
Metformin helps your body use insulin more effectively and reduces the amount of glucose your liver produces. Pioglitazone improves your body’s response to insulin. Together, they provide a synergistic effect in managing blood sugar.
Potential Side Effects
Common side effects include nausea, vomiting, diarrhea, and weight gain. Less frequent, but more serious, side effects can include fluid retention, heart failure, and bone fractures. Report any concerning symptoms to your physician immediately.
Dosage and Administration
Your doctor will determine the correct dosage based on your individual needs. Typically, the medication is taken orally, once or twice daily, with food. Strictly adhere to the prescribed dosage and schedule.
Interactions and Precautions
This medication may interact with other drugs, including certain antibiotics and diuretics. Inform your doctor about all medications, supplements, and herbal remedies you are taking. Individuals with kidney or liver problems should exercise caution and consult their physician.
Monitoring and Follow-up
Regular blood tests are necessary to monitor blood sugar levels and assess the medication’s effectiveness and potential side effects. Your doctor will schedule these checkups to adjust the treatment accordingly.

Dosage Information
The prescribed dosage varies significantly depending on several factors, including your medical history, other medications, and your body’s response. Typical starting dosages are low, gradually increasing as tolerated. Never adjust your dosage without your physician’s explicit approval.
- Metformin: Initial doses often range from 500mg to 1000mg once or twice daily, gradually increasing to the target dose as directed.
- Pioglitazone: Initial doses typically start at 15mg once daily, with potential adjustments based on individual response.
Precautions and Side Effects
Generic metformin pioglitazone, like any medication, can cause side effects. Common side effects include nausea, diarrhea, vomiting, and weight gain. Less common but more serious side effects can occur.
- Monitor for Hypoglycemia: Metformin can lower blood sugar levels. Watch for signs of low blood sugar (hypoglycemia) like dizziness, sweating, or confusion.
- Heart Problems: Pioglitazone may increase the risk of heart failure and bladder cancer. Report any chest pain, shortness of breath, or swelling in your ankles or feet immediately to your doctor.
- Liver Issues: Liver function tests may be required during treatment. Report any signs of liver problems such as yellowing of the skin or eyes.

Bioequivalence and Clinical Trials
Rigorous bioequivalence studies demonstrate that generic Metformin Pioglitazone achieves comparable blood levels of both Metformin and Pioglitazone as brand-name options. These studies involve extensive testing and regulatory approval, guaranteeing safety and efficacy. Numerous clinical trials support the interchangeable use of generics and brand-name medications in managing type 2 diabetes.
